iamdaviinci Posted November 3, 2017 Share Posted November 3, 2017 Awesome work, Conrad -- always appreciate the information you're willing to share! My way-too-early thoughts on each... Nets - Solid. The Brooklyn Bridge details are a nice touch, and I'm growing to like their full name wordmark. It looks a bit too much like their Icon jersey, but it could be much worse. Cavaliers - Yikes is an understatement. Pistons - These were meh with Adidas and now these are meh with Nike. The navy just feels forced to me. Clippers - These, like their Icon, Association, and Statement jerseys, feel like they're a better wordmark away from being a very nice set. Grizzlies - Interesting to see they may be using the Cavaliers' jersey template. I was kind of hoping for a sleeveless version of the MLK tribute jerseys, but if nothing else these will look decent in action. The Grizzlies' brand is definitely due for a refresh, but hopefully they don't just become the Brooklyn Nets of the Western Conference. Heat - I'm glad they finally embraced the Miami Vice theme with the neons, but the look is compromised by the white jersey. Put those neons on a black jersey and you've got something. Bucks - I wasn't a fan of this template when the Spurs used it for their gray alternate, and I'm not a fan of it now. The colors and trim still look very nice, but I'd much prefer the diagonal 'BUCKS' script as a full wordmark as opposed to a smaller, complete logo. Thunder - You know how you see hastily made jersey designs posted by the Instagram accounts of aspiring designers? This feels a lot like those -- you see it and think it's not the worst thing ever, but no team would actually do that. I guess I stand corrected. Trail Blazers - This is very similar to a Rip City alternate concept I designed a while back, though I think the black jersey with a more subtle pattern works much better than the scheme I had. Like their Statement jersey, this one could benefit greatly from white strokes around the wordmark and numerals for the sake of contrast. Other than that I love these, though. Kings - I wasn't a fan of this template when the Spurs used it for their gray alternate nor when the Bucks used it for their cream alternate, and but somehow I'm a fan of it now. This just works, though the silver trim looks awkward between the red and sky blue. Jazz - I think I already unironically stan for these. They are unconventional and the overall execution is very much debatable, but they're fun, relevant to Utah, and somehow just seem to work. However, ask me my thoughts on them again in a couple months or years or decades and my answer may be entirely different.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
